Beware the Bewitching Zombie is the fifth mission for the plant side in Plants vs. Zombies Heroes. The main opposing zombie hero in this mission is Immorticia. This mission also features Professor Brainstorm (Teammate Battle 1) and Impfinity (Teammate Battle 2) as opposing zombie heroes.
At the start of each battle, there is a pre-planted Wall-Nut and a Podfather behind it on the second lane, so it is recommended to use Mega-Grow heroes with a deck containing many pea plants, preferably Grass Knuckles, on this mission.
On Halloween, a few plants decide to go on "Trick or Treating" when they unfortunately Trick or Treat at Immorticia's house who kidnaps them. This causes Nightcap, Green Shadow, and Grass Knuckles to arrive in order to save them.
There are not many threatening cards in this deck aside from Loudmouth and Vitamin Z, which can boost the weak zombies to make them more dangerous. B-flat may also be trouble, but it becomes less effective if you spam the board with plants, which Kabloom heroes can easily do.

Teammate Battle (I)[]
Teammate Battle (I) AI Deck
The only Gravestone zombie here is Electrician, so if he is played along with Cuckoo Zombie, destroy Cuckoo Zombie before he can do a powerful bonus attack. Paparazzi Zombie should also be destroyed as soon as possible before he can get boosted by the cheap tricks in this deck.

Mini-Boss Battle[]
Mini-Boss Battle AI Deck
This deck is similar to the Encounter Battle deck, but with some differences. There is one more each of Loudmouth and Vitamin Z, no B-flats, and Haunting Zombies have been replaced with Dog Walkers. This means that boosting will be more common, and Dog Walker can nullify weak plants if he is played on the first turn. Otherwise this deck is the same as the previously mentioned, so similar strategies can also be applied here.

Teammate Battle (II)[]
Teammate Battle (II) AI Deck
While the zombies here have high strength, they all have one health (except for Hot Dog Imp), which can't be boosted at all, making Sour Grapes very effective here. Grave Buster is also recommended to take care of the two Gravestone zombies before they can cause damage. However, you should be careful if any strong zombies still remain on the field, since Backyard Bounce may be used to clear the way for a strong zombie to hit your hero.

Boss Battle[]
Boss Battle AI Deck
This deck has a much wider variety of tricks compared to the previous two Immorticia decks, meaning you should be extra thoughtful of what plants to play. Be very careful in the late game, as she can start spamming Hail-a-Copter to do heavy damage, and Locust Swarm to destroy your defenses. However, the zombies here are still relatively weak, so taking them out shouldn't be a problem unless they are boosted by Vitamin Z.

Chompzilla is shown in the cover, but not in the comic.
The arena for this mission has 2 zombie statues, one of a browncoat zombie found next to the water lane, and one of an imp with fangs and a collar near the zombie hero, possibly a Vimpire.
The missions’s arena has lots of fog surrounding it, referencing the fog found in Plants. Vs. Zombies and other PvZ games.
The graveyard in this mission has the least amount of gravestones in any graveyard in the franchise, 11 on the map & 14 in the arena.
This comic’s cover art was designed by Edward Pun.
